Ingredients
1 1/2 cups graham cracker crumbs
1/2 cup melted butter
2 tablespoons sugar
8 oz cream cheese, softened
1 cup powdered sugar
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
8 oz whipped topping (such as Cool Whip)
1 can (21 oz) blueberry pie filling
8 oz whipped topping (additional, for topping)
Crushed graham cracker crumbs for garnish (optional)
Step-by-Step
- Prepare the Crust:
In a mixing bowl, combine the graham cracker crumbs, melted butter, and sugar. Stir until the mixture is well blended and resembles wet sand. Press the mixture evenly into the bottom of a 9×13-inch dish to create a firm crust. Place it in the refrigerator to chill while you prepare the next layer. - Make the Cream Cheese Layer:
In another bowl, beat the softened cream cheese with a hand mixer until smooth and creamy. Add in the powdered sugar and vanilla extract, and mix until well combined. Gently fold in the first 8 oz of whipped topping until the mixture is smooth and fluffy. - Layer the Dessert:
Spread the cream cheese mixture evenly over the chilled graham cracker crust, taking care to cover all the edges. - Add the Blueberry Topping:
Spoon the blueberry pie filling over the entire cream cheese layer, and use a spatula to spread it evenly. - Final Touches:
Top the dessert with the remaining 8 oz of whipped topping, spreading it gently over the blueberry layer. If desired, sprinkle additional crushed graham cracker crumbs on top for a finishing touch. - Chill and Serve:
Cover the pan with plastic wrap or foil and refrigerate for at least 4 hours (or overnight) to allow the layers to set. Once chilled, slice and serve cold for the best texture and flavor.

Top Tips for Perfecting
Use full-fat cream cheese for the richest and creamiest base—don’t skimp on quality here! If blueberries aren’t your favorite, swap in cherry or strawberry pie filling for a fun twist. When pressing the graham cracker crust, use the back of a measuring cup to compact it firmly so it holds together well when sliced. For best flavor, let Blueberry Delight chill overnight, giving the flavors time to meld. Avoid using low-fat whipped topping, as it may not hold its shape as nicely. If you want to save time, look for pre-crushed graham crackers at the store. Don’t forget that the cream cheese must be softened—otherwise, your filling could be lumpy.
Storing and Reheating Tips
Store Blueberry Delight covered in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. It’s best enjoyed cold, so there’s no need to reheat. If you want to make it in advance, simply assemble, cover tightly with plastic wrap, and chill. For longer storage, Blueberry Delight can be frozen for up to two months—place individual slices on a baking sheet, freeze until firm, then wrap tightly in plastic and foil. Thaw overnight in the refrigerator before serving. Avoid microwaving, as this will compromise the creamy texture and topping.
FAQs
Can I use fresh blueberries instead of pie filling?
Yes, you can make your own blueberry sauce using fresh or frozen berries for a less-sweet, more homemade touch.
Can I make Blueberry Delight in advance?
Absolutely! It’s actually better when chilled for several hours or overnight, so it’s perfect for prepping ahead.
What size pan should I use?
A 9×13-inch pan is standard, but you could use an 8×8 or individual jars—just adjust the layering and thickness.
Can I use a different fruit topping?
Definitely! Cherry, strawberry, or peach pie filling all work beautifully in this recipe.
How do I keep the crust from getting soggy?
Make sure the crust is well-packed and fully chilled before adding the next layer. Keeping the dessert cold also helps maintain its structure.
